feat(GODT-2803): Gluon IMAP State access
Update to latest Gluon to allow access to the database for bridge. The cache is placed in a `SharedCache` type to ensure that we respect calls to `Connector.Close`. In theory, this should never trigger an error, but this way we can catch it if it happens. https://github.com/ProtonMail/gluon/pull/391
